When you look at replacing windows, the final number depends on a few moving parts. The biggest factor is the frame material—vinyl is usually the most budget-friendly, while wood or fiberglass carries a higher price tag. The style of window also matters; a simple double-hung unit costs less to install than a large bay or bow window. You will also want to consider the glass packages, like double versus triple pane, which affect energy efficiency.
